Making a creative life a tangible reality.

Raw Material is a creative arts and music centre for young people and adults, working in both the local area in Lambeth, further afield across London, in other regions of the UK, and internationally. The extensive and widely inclusive programme maintains access for those with the greatest needs and our ethos places positive transformation at the forefront of creative pursuits. RAW ROTATIONS is an opportunity for rappers and vocalists to take the mic and freestyle over original beats produced by our community members. Whether you're looking to sharpen your flow or connect with fellow creatives, this is a space built for collaboration and raw talent.

ABOUT THE HOST
Caxxiane is a Jamaican-born, Cayman Islands–raised multidisciplinary artist currently operating between Berlin and London. Since 2018, she has developed a sound that integrates alternative hip-hop with Caribbean and West Coast U.S. influences. Her performance history includes sets at Glastonbury, Splash, Fusion, and Breminale, and her work has earned recognition from BBC Introducing, the Listen to Berlin Jury Prize, and TuneCore.

Beyond her music, Caxxiane is the founder of HAVEN, a platform dedicated to the intersection of music, wellness, and mental health. She also hosts Mind Over Music on Oroko Radio, a program that discusses industry-specific mental health challenges and fosters connections between Africa and its diaspora. Her work consistently focuses on establishing inclusive environments that prioritize care and community for Black and marginalized groups.
